#be69e8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#be69e8 is composed of 74.5% red, 41.2% green and 91%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 18.1% cyan, 54.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 280.2 degrees, a saturation of 73.4% and a lightness of 66.1%. #be69e8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d2ff with #7d00d1. Closest websafe color is: #cc66ff.

#be69e8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#be69e8 has RGB values of R:190, G:105, B:232 and CMYK values of C:0.18, M:0.55, Y:0,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 12478952.

Shades and Tints of #be69e8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020003 is the darkest color, while #f9f1fd is the lightest one.
